In a nutshell, the outcome of the present study can<br />

serve useful purposes in providing a clear view about<br />

how explicit learning of grammar as one component of<br />

language can relate to authentic use of language. This is<br />

a very important response to the teachers’ and learners’<br />

changes of expectations, and it motivates them to look<br />

at the process and practice of L2 learning from another<br />

angle. In other words, the combination of form-focused<br />

instruction and directed communicative activities can<br />

benefit learners in the process of developing the L2<br />

competence.<br />
